Output 89dafc12134015bf618f01360d444a49a9edcc4d4244c6cd7e8d53727a37dbea:21

value
157656
script pubkey
OP_0 OP_PUSHBYTES_20 019f838e5f51fbdb7973c2dc1cf0705a60c704ca
address
bc1qqx0c8rjl28aak7tnctwpeurstfsvwpx2l23xhp
transaction
89dafc12134015bf618f01360d444a49a9edcc4d4244c6cd7e8d53727a37dbea